Roo Code : Une équipe de développement basée sur l'IA dans votre éditeur de code

Roo Code

3.5 | 64 | 0
Type:
Plugin d'Extension
Dernière mise à jour:
2025/10/06
Description:
Roo Code est une extension VSCode basée sur l'IA qui fournit toute une équipe de développement d'agents d'IA dans votre éditeur de code. Générez du code, déboguez, refactorisez et plus encore.
Partager:
Assistant de code IA
génération de code
refactorisation de code
débogage IA
VSCode

Vue d'ensemble de Roo Code

Roo Code : Votre équipe de développement basée sur l’IA, directement dans votre éditeur

Roo Code est une extension VSCode qui agit comme une équipe de développement basée sur l’AI directement dans votre éditeur de code. Elle aide les développeurs à automatiser des tâches, à générer du code, à déboguer et à remanier le code existant.

Qu’est-ce que Roo Code ? Roo Code fournit une suite d’agents d’AI qui aident à diverses étapes du processus de développement, fonctionnant comme une équipe de développement virtuelle dans VSCode.

Comment Roo Code fonctionne-t-il ? Roo Code fonctionne selon différents modes adaptés à des tâches de développement spécifiques. Ces modes tirent parti de l’AI pour comprendre le contexte du code, générer du nouveau code, déboguer les problèmes et remanier le code existant.

Principales fonctionnalités :

  • Génération de code : Générer du code à partir de descriptions et de spécifications en langage naturel.
  • Modes adaptables : Offre différents modes comme Code, Architecte, Demander, Déboguer et Modes personnalisés pour s’adapter à différentes tâches.
  • Remaniement et débogage du code : Remanier et déboguer le code existant pour améliorer l’efficacité et réduire les erreurs.
  • Documentation : Rédiger et mettre à jour la documentation pour tenir à jour les informations de la base de code.
  • Questions et réponses : Fournit des réponses et des explications rapides sur votre base de code.
  • Automatisation des tâches : Automatise les tâches répétitives pour gagner du temps et des efforts.
  • Serveurs MCP : Utiliser les serveurs MCP (traitement multicœur) pour améliorer les performances.
  • Commande Roomote : Contrôler à distance les tâches exécutées dans votre instance VS Code locale.

Modes

  • Mode Code : Pour le codage, les modifications et les opérations de fichiers quotidiens.
  • Mode Architecte : Pour la planification des systèmes, les spécifications et les migrations.
  • Mode Demander : Pour des réponses rapides, des explications et de la documentation.
  • Mode Déboguer : Pour suivre les problèmes, ajouter des journaux et isoler les causes profondes.
  • Modes personnalisés : Créer des modes spécialisés adaptés aux besoins ou aux flux de travail spécifiques de l’équipe.

Comment utiliser Roo Code ?

  1. Installation : Installer l’extension Roo Code à partir de la place de marché VSCode.
  2. Configuration : Configurer l’extension en fonction des exigences de votre projet.
  3. Utilisation des modes : Sélectionner le mode approprié en fonction de la tâche à accomplir, comme « Code » pour le codage général ou « Déboguer » pour le dépannage.

Pourquoi choisir Roo Code ?

Roo Code aide les développeurs à :

  • Augmenter la productivité : En automatisant les tâches répétitives et en générant rapidement du code.
  • Améliorer la qualité du code : En fournissant des outils pour le débogage et le remaniement.
  • Améliorer la collaboration : En fournissant une documentation claire et des explications de la base de code.

À qui s’adresse Roo Code ? Roo Code s’adresse aux développeurs qui :

  • Souhaitent automatiser leur flux de travail.
  • Ont besoin d’aide pour déboguer et remanier le code.
  • Souhaitent améliorer leur productivité globale.

Installation et configuration

  1. Cloner le référentiel :
    git clone https://github.com/RooCodeInc/Roo-Code.git
    
  2. Installer les dépendances :
    pnpm install
    
  3. Exécuter l’extension :
    • Mode de développement (F5) : Appuyer sur F5 dans VSCode pour ouvrir une nouvelle fenêtre avec l’extension en cours d’exécution.
    • Installation VSIX automatisée :
      pnpm install:vsix [-y] [--editor=<command>]
      
    • Installation manuelle de VSIX :
      pnpm vsix
      code --install-extension bin/roo-cline-<version>.vsix
      

Ressources

  • Documentation : Guide officiel pour installer, configurer et maîtriser Roo Code.
  • Chaîne YouTube : Tutoriels et démonstrations de fonctionnalités.
  • Serveur Discord : Communauté pour l’aide et les discussions en temps réel.
  • Communauté Reddit : Partager des expériences et voir ce que les autres construisent.
  • Problèmes GitHub : Signaler des bogues et suivre le développement.
  • Demandes de fonctionnalités : Partager des idées avec les développeurs.

Licence

Roo Code est concédé sous licence Apache 2.0.

Profitez de Roo Code et explorez ce que vous pouvez construire avec votre équipe de développement basée sur l’AI !

Meilleurs outils alternatifs à "Roo Code"

Nebius AI Studio Inference Service
Image non disponible
88 0

Le service d'inférence Nebius AI Studio propose des modèles open source hébergés pour des résultats plus rapides, moins chers et plus précis que les API propriétaires. Évoluez sans MLOps, idéal pour RAG et les charges de production.

inférence IA
LLMs open source
Solvemigo
Image non disponible
250 0

Accédez à ChatGPT, Whisper et Dall-E via Telegram avec Solvemigo ! Bénéficiez de la rédaction de contenu, du marketing, du codage, de la génération d'art basés sur l'IA et des conseils d'experts 24h/24 et 7j/7. 9,99 $/mois.

ChatGPT
Dall-E
Whisper
CodeSquire
Image non disponible
383 0

CodeSquire est un assistant de rédaction de code IA pour les data scientists, les ingénieurs et les analystes. Générez des complétions de code et des fonctions complètes adaptées à votre cas d'utilisation de la science des données dans Jupyter, VS Code, PyCharm et Google Colab.

complétion de code
Bind AI IDE
Image non disponible
120 0

Bind AI IDE est un puissant éditeur de code et générateur de code IA qui aide les développeurs à créer des applications web full-stack instantanément en utilisant des modèles IA avancés comme Claude 4 Sonnet, Gemini 2.5 Pro et ChatGPT 4.1.

génération-de-code
smolagents
Image non disponible
88 0

Smolagents est une bibliothèque Python minimaliste pour créer des agents IA qui raisonnent et agissent via du code. Elle prend en charge les modèles LLM agnostiques, les sandboxes sécurisées et une intégration fluide avec Hugging Face Hub pour des flux de travail d'agents basés sur le code efficaces.

agents de code
intégration LLM
Merlin AI
Image non disponible
119 0

Merlin AI est une extension Chrome et une application web polyvalente qui vous permet de rechercher, d'écrire et de résumer du contenu avec des modèles AI de premier plan comme GPT-4 et Claude. Requêtes gratuites quotidiennes pour vidéos, PDFs, e-mails et publications sur les réseaux sociaux boostent la productivité sans effort.

résumé de contenu
codage AI
AI Actions
Image non disponible
106 0

AI Actions améliore l'app Shortcuts d'Apple avec des intégrations IA puissantes comme GPT-4o, Claude et DALL·E, en utilisant vos propres clés API pour une automatisation sécurisée et personnalisable sur iOS et macOS.

intégration Shortcuts
actions API IA
I18n Studio
Image non disponible
250 0

I18n Studio est un outil de développement macOS alimenté par GPT4, offrant une traduction contextuelle pour JSON, XML, Localizable.strings et String Catalogs, ce qui facilite la localisation des applications.

localisation d'applications
Keywords AI
Image non disponible
362 0

Keywords AI est une plateforme de surveillance LLM de premier plan conçue pour les startups d'IA. Surveillez et améliorez vos applications LLM en toute simplicité avec seulement 2 lignes de code. Déboguez, testez les prompts, visualisez les journaux et optimisez les performances pour des utilisateurs satisfaits.

Surveillance LLM
débogage IA
KoalaKonvo
Image non disponible
73 0

KoalaKonvo est un bot Telegram alimenté par OpenAI, offrant une assistance IA en déplacement. Profitez de l'exécution de code, de la navigation web, de la reconnaissance d'images et plus, tout via Telegram avec votre propre clé API, sans abonnement.

bot Telegram
exécution de code
Chatbox AI
Image non disponible
293 0

Chatbox AI est une application cliente d'IA et un assistant intelligent compatible avec de nombreux modèles et API d'IA. Disponible sur Windows, MacOS, Android, iOS, Web et Linux. Discutez avec des documents, des images et du code.

Client IA
chatbot
Hopprz
Image non disponible
427 1

Hopprz dynamise le marketing avec l'IA. Augmentez votre présence en ligne, engagez les clients et stimulez les ventes. Essayez Hopprz pour un marketing numérique plus intelligent.

Marketing IA
Assistant Numérique
Dvina
Image non disponible
273 0

Dvina est une plateforme d'IA tout-en-un qui analyse, crée et décide avec des documents, des données en temps réel et plus de 50 applications telles que Google, Notion, Linear, Jira, SAP et Salesforce. Obtenez des informations, automatisez les flux de travail et prenez des décisions basées sur les données.

analyse de données
Nuanced
Image non disponible
87 0

Nuanced renforce les outils de codage IA comme Cursor et Claude Code avec une analyse statique et des graphes d'appels TypeScript précis, réduisant les dépenses de tokens de 33 % et augmentant le succès des builds pour une génération de code efficace et précise.

graphes d'appels
analyse statique
Gemini Coder
Image non disponible
314 0

Gemini Coder est un générateur d'applications Web basé sur l'IA qui transforme les invites de texte en applications Web complètes à l'aide de l'API Google Gemini, Next.js et Tailwind CSS. Essayez-le gratuitement !

Génération d'applications Web